Contract Signing for NXT Championship match

 

mqdefault

 

The show kicks of with Hall of Famer Jim Ross who is always good to see and it is still a shame that he is not a full-time commentator. Bo Dallas is out first followed by the champ, Big E Langston. I’m not sold on Bo Dallas as a performer. He looks goofy and he just doesn’t have very good mic skills. On the other hand, Big E talks with intensity, conviction and he is entertaining.

The contract signing itself was pretty tame as Bo talked about how he was jealous of the life Big E has and next week he was going on to bigger and better things. Big E then made fun of Bo Dallas calling him a geek and a mommas boy. Pretty week start to the show.

NXT Women’s Championship Qualifying match: Tamina Snuka vs Paige:

 

NXT-Digitals-8-8-12-tamina-snuka-31834885-1284-722

 

Fairly typical match with Tamina Snuka dominating and Paige winning with a roll-up after countering the superfly splash. The ‘Diva of Tomorrow’ moves forward in the tournament.

Mason Ryan vs Colin Cassidy:

Mason Ryan is a beast and it looks like he has improved since disappearing after being in the New Nexus. His build seems to have changed as well. He looks huge but more defined. This was basically a squash match and he wins with a torture rack into a neckbreaker.

Sami Zayn interview:

Ole! The former El-Generico talks about how he beat Curt Hawkins and Cesaro in the one night. Cesaro interrupts and they get into an argument which leads to an altercation between the two after Zayn comments on Antonio’s man-purse. (It’s a satchel Sami, Indiana Jones wears one!!!)

NXT Tag Team Championship match: Wyatt Family (c) vs Ohno & Graves

Harper and Rowan are genuinely scary looking dudes. They are big and have impressive beards. Also, for a team that doesn’t like each other, Ohno and Graves have matching outfits which I thought was funny. The Wyatt family win an entertaining match after the attack from behind by Bray Wyatt on Kassius Ohno.
